The text inside
<TITLE> is not displayed in the document. However, most browsers will display the
title at the top of the window.
Don't confuse <TITLE> with headers. Although it is common to put the
same text in <TITLE> as in <H1 ...>, so that the "title" is the first thing on
the page, they are two separate tags and two separate contents:
this code
produces this
<HTML>
<HEAD>
<TITLE>My Home Page </TITLE>
</HEAD>
<BODY>
<H1>My Home Page </H1>
Hi there!
</BODY>
</HTML>
Search engines such as Google will use the <TITLE> content to display the title of the page when they return information about it. It makes your page look bad if they instead display "No Title".
